Japan Electric Motors Market Overview


As per MRFR analysis, the Japan Electric Motors Market Size was estimated at 8.52 (USD Billion) in 2023.The Japan Electric Motors Market is expected to grow from 9(USD Billion) in 2024 to 20 (USD Billion) by 2035. The Japan Electric Motors Market CAGR (growth rate) is expected to be around 7.529% during the forecast period (2025 - 2035).

Japan Electric Motors Market Drivers


Growing Adoption of Electric Vehicles


The shift towards electric vehicles (EVs) is a significant driver for the Japan Electric Motors Market, mainly due to Japan's commitment to reducing greenhouse gas emissions. The Japanese government has set a target to have all new vehicles be electric or hybrid by 2035, which is supported by organizations such as the Japan Automobile Manufacturers Association (JAMA).


This is further incentivized by government subsidies for electric vehicle purchases, which have led to a surge in EV sales. In 2020, Japan's electric vehicle market witnessed a growth of over 30% in sales compared to the previous year, indicating a strong consumer shift towards electric mobility.


This increased demand for EVs directly influences the growth of the electric motor sector as batteries rely heavily on high-performance electric motors for efficiency, reliable operation, and innovation in design and technology.


As EVs become more mainstream, the demand for electric motors will continue to grow exponentially, significantly contributing to the market growth forecast for the Japan Electric Motors Market.


Increasing Energy Efficiency Regulations


In Japan, the rising focus on energy efficiency in industrial and residential sectors has propelled the demand for electric motors. The energy-saving regulations set by the Ministry of the Environment aim to improve energy efficiency across various industries by 20% by 2030.


As part of the Top Runner Program, which promotes highly efficient electric products, many manufacturers are investing in advanced electric motors that meet these standards.


A report from the Energy Agency indicated that improved energy efficiency can save Japan approximately 4 million kiloliters of crude oil equivalent by 2030, creating a substantial market for electric motors designed for lower energy consumption. This regulatory backdrop stimulates innovation and leads to increased production of efficient electric motors, positively impacting the Japan Electric Motors Market.

Rising Demand from Renewable Energy Sector


The shift towards renewable energy sources in Japan is another significant driver for the Japan Electric Motors Market. The country's commitment to being carbon-neutral by 2050 is leading to investments in wind and solar energy, both of which require efficient electric motors for energy conversion and operational efficiency.


The Ministry of the Environment of Japan has laid out plans to increase the share of renewable energy to 24%-26% by 2030 in the nation’s energy mix. This shift is leading to an increased demand for high-efficiency electric motors that are more environmentally friendly and sustainable, further promoting innovation.


Companies involved in renewable energy generation are driving this demand, and as the sector matures, it will likely continue to bolster the electric motors market significantly.

Electric Motors Market Product Type Insights


The Japan Electric Motors Market, focusing on the Product Type segment, showcases a diverse landscape characterized by different types of electric motors including AC Motors, DC Motors, and Hermetic Motors. AC Motors are known for their efficiency and durability, making them prominent in various industrial applications such as pumps and fans.


Their ability to operate at a wide range of speeds without a reduction in performance makes them a preferred choice in manufacturing and production facilities across Japan. On the other hand, DC Motors is recognized for its precise control and versatility in speed management, which is vital in sectors like robotics and automotive applications.


This capability allows for finer adjustments in performance, catering to the demand for automation and efficiency in modern manufacturing processes. Hermetic Motors, designed for specific applications, particularly in refrigeration and HVAC systems, benefit from their compact design and reliability in maintaining desired temperature conditions.


They are particularly significant in Japan's energy-efficient strategies, reflecting the country's commitment to sustainability and advanced technological solutions. As these segments evolve, advancements in motor technology are driving growth and innovation, meeting the demands of a rapidly changing industrial landscape.


Overall, the market segmentation reflects not only the diversity of electric motor applications in Japan but also the growing emphasis on energy efficiency and technological advancement in the industry.

Oriental Motor plays a pivotal role in the Japan Electric Motors Market, specializing in the production of stepper motors, servo motors, and motion control systems. The company's reputation for high-quality and reliable products is well-recognized in the industry, particularly among manufacturers that prioritize precision and durability.


Oriental Motor's extensive product range is designed to address the specific requirements of applications in robotics, factory automation, and HVAC systems, among others. The company has successfully established a comprehensive distribution network across Japan, ensuring a solid market presence and facilitating access to its innovative solutions.


With a focus on expanding its portfolio through frequent updates and advancements, Oriental Motor enhances its competitive stance while responding to emerging market trends. Furthermore, the company has engaged in strategic partnerships and collaborations to bolster its technology offerings, enhancing its capability to deliver competitive, cutting-edge solutions tailored to the Japanese market.
